Anthrax to Headline HMS Hammer at Metal Hammer Golden Gods 2009
Thrash metal icons ANTHRAX have been confirmed as the headline band for this year’s HMS Hammer second stage, part of the Metal Hammer Golden Gods award show. Now in its second year, the Golden God’s second stage invites 500 lucky metal heads on board HMS Hammer, which sails up and down the river Thames for three hours docking at Indigo2 and depositing the bands and fans on board in time for the start of the award show. In honour of the legends that will be headlining this year’s second stage, Metal Hammer magazine will be rebranding the boat HMS Anthrax.
ANTHRAX’ gig aboard HMS Anthrax will be the band’s first outside of the US with new singer Dan Nelson, who joined the band in 2007 but has yet to tour the UK and Europe. The Metal Hammer Golden Gods 2009 take place on Monday, June 15 at Indigo2, part of London’s prestigious O2 complex. Also confirmed to perform aboard HMS Anthrax are cult Maryland rockers CLUTCH, MALEFICE and TRIGGER THE BLOODSHED.
